Summary

Alex Hormozi reveals a revolutionary approach to audience building by sharing insights from an extensive content creation experiment, which involved publishing 35,000 pieces of content over forty months and spending $4 million. This resulted in a substantial audience growth across multiple platforms and a book launch that generated over $100 million in sales. Hormozi identifies six major shifts in content strategy, emphasizing the importance of educational over entertaining content, focusing on a specific niche, and prioritizing revenue over views. His SPCL framework—Status, Power, Credibility, and Likeness—serves as a guide for measuring influence, while he highlights the pitfalls of relying on agencies and suggests a phased approach to developing in-house capabilities. Hormozi’s strategy underscores that volume is key to success, and tools like Postiz can help creators manage high-volume output efficiently by automating the distribution process across various social media platforms.
